Occupational Health Administrator

Are you interested in HR? This could be your opportunity to excel as an Occupational Health Administrator, playing a vital role in helping our business succeed. As our company grows and develops, we are expanding our teams. We have a great opportunity for a dedicated Occupational Health Administrator to join our team and wear the SOCOTEC badge with pride. We are looking for a proactive and reliable Occupational Health Administrator to enhance our company by providing a full range of HR services across SOCOTEC UK. You will embody our core behaviours of integrity, curiosity, warmth, and ambition. As a member of the HR team, it is key that you can work independently as well as efficiently as part of a team. The tasks you will undertake will include (but are not limited to): Planning, implementing, and overseeing the organisation's health surveillance program and activities Ensuring the smooth coordination of health surveillance programs, health screening, and compliance with Health and Safety regulations Maintaining health records, managing appointments, tracking employee health surveillance requirements, and assisting in the analysis and reporting of health data To be successful in this role, you will be able to demonstrate: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ills Excellent verbal and written communication skills Attention to detail and the ability to manage sensitive information Proficiency in managing occupational health software systems (desirable) About Central Services: Based in Burton-on-Trent, SOCOTEC UK’s Head Office houses our Central Services teams. These teams provide a corporate structure to support the wider business. Central Services is broken down into four main areas: Human Resources, Marketing and Communications, Finance, and IT. Each of these areas is vital to the day-to-day running of SOCOTEC. What’s in it for you? As well as a competitive salary, we can offer you a wide range of benefits including 25 days holiday with the opportunity to buy more, an electric car scheme (where applicable), employee recognition schemes, family-friendly support, employee benefits and discounts app, employee assistance programmes, and enhanced company pension.
